No Churn Caramel Brownie Ice Cream

Rich and creamy vanilla ice cream mixed with chocolate brownie pieces and a ribbon of caramel sauce.

Prep Time: 15 minutes
Freezing Time: 3 hours
Total Time: 3 hours 15 minutes
Servings: 8 servings
Author: Hezzi-D

Ingredients

  • 2 cups cold heavy cream
  • 1 14 ounce can of sweetened condensed milk
  • 1 Tablespoon vanilla extract
  • 2 cups brownies cut into 1 inch pieces
  • 1/2 cup caramel sauce
  • 1 teaspoon salt optional

Instructions

  • Place the heavy cream in a large bowl that has been chilled.
  • Use a hand mixer and mix on medium high speed for 3-5 minutes or until stiff peaks forms.
  • Add the sweetened condensed milk and vanilla to the whipped cream mixture and gently fold to combine.
  • Add the brownies bites, half of the caramel sauce, and the salt and gently mix to combine.
  • Pour the mixture into a loaf pan or other pan that can be frozen.
  • Drizzle the top with the remaining caramel sauce.
  • Freeze for at least 3 hours before serving.
